概括
准确的半局部动能密度函数 (KEDFs) 对无轨道密度函数理论至关重要. 佩尔杜-康斯坦丁 (PC) 函数表现出卓越的性能,通过拉普拉斯依赖的减少密度梯度增强,以改善分子预测.

背景情况:
- 准确的动能密度函数 (KEDF) 对于无轨密度函数理论 (OF-DFT) 方法至关重要.
- 半局部KEDF被广泛使用,但需要严格的可靠性评估.
研究的目的:
- 通过严格的绩效指标来评估具有代表性的半语言KEDF.
- 确定提高KEDF准确性的策略,特别是Perdew-Constantin (PC) 功能.
主要方法:
- 根据参考数据对各种半本地KEDF的评估.
- 分析Perdew-Constantin (PC) 函数的性能及其对区域选择的依赖.
- 使用拉普拉斯依赖的减少密度梯度增强PC函数的实证构造.
主要成果:
- 与其他测试的函数相比,Perdew-Constantin (PC) 函数在能量计算中表现出更高的精度.
- 拉普拉斯依赖的减少密度梯度被确定为改善KEDF性能的有效指标.
- 增强的PC功能产生了准确的能量,并提供了对分子稳定性的定性正确预测和对键长度的定量估计.
结论:
- 开发的增强PC功能为无轨DFT计算提供了更高的准确性和可靠性.
- 区域选择策略,特别是那些结合密度的拉普拉西安策略,对于提高KEDF绩效至关重要.
- 这项工作为计算物理和化学中的应用提供了更强大的KEDF.

The Quantum-Mechanical Model of an Atom
42.2K
Shortly after de Broglie published his ideas that the electron in a hydrogen atom could be better thought of as being a circular standing wave instead of a particle moving in quantized circular orbits, Erwin Schrödinger extended de Broglie’s work by deriving what is now known as the Schrödinger equation. When Schrödinger applied his equation to hydrogen-like atoms, he was able to reproduce Bohr’s expression for the energy and, thus, the Rydberg formula governing hydrogen spectra.

The Energies of Atomic Orbitals
23.9K
In an atom, the negatively charged electrons are attracted to the positively charged nucleus. In a multielectron atom, electron-electron repulsions are also observed. The attractive and repulsive forces are dependent on the distance between the particles, as well as the sign and magnitude of the charges on the individual particles. When the charges on the particles are opposite, they attract each other. If both particles have the same charge, they repel each other.
